DIY vs. Professional Pigeon Control in Battle Creekdropping-cleanup-sanitization
| DIY Method | Effectiveness | Limitation |
|---|---|---|
| Visual deterrents (fake owls, reflective tape) | Temporarily effective for 1-2 weeks | Pigeons quickly habituate and ignore them |
| Removing food sources | Helpful as part of a broader plan | Urban environments provide too many alternative food sources for this alone |
| Homemade spice or vinegar sprays | Very short-term deterrent | Washes away with rain and requires constant reapplication |
| Sealing individual entry points | Effective for specific openings | Pigeons find alternative entry points without comprehensive exclusion |
| Ultrasonic devices | Minimal proven effectiveness | Most peer-reviewed studies show negligible impact on pigeon behavior |
